Disintermediation in Two-Sided Marketplaces

內容大綱
Two-sided marketplaces often risk disintermediation: Users may rely on the marketplace to find each other, but then perform related future transactions--or even the current transaction--without the platform's involvement and without paying any fees the platform may charge. This technical note assesses which marketplaces are most vulnerable to disintermediation, and offers a set of strategies marketplaces can implement in order to reduce their vulnerability.
